I'll dominate 'legitimate boxer' Paul - Anthony Joshua

Anthony Joshua and Jake Paul face-off

The British boxer is set to fight the American YouTuber in an eight-round contest which will be streamed live on the streaming platform.

British boxer Anthony Joshua said he will "dominate completely" Jake Paul and "overpower" the American as the pair confronted each other to promote the upcoming bout.

Former twice world title holder Anthony Joshua meets YouTuber-turned-boxer Paul - in what is, on paper, a massive disparity - at Miami's Kaseya Center on 19 December.

Jake Paul's History

Paul - who originally gained popularity on the Disney Channel - has primarily fought MMA fighters or declining opponents since entering professional boxing.

He was defeated by British fighter Tommy Fury in 2023.

Financial Attraction

Nevertheless, the novice is still one of boxing's biggest money-making draws, frequently receiving huge paydays.
